Hi,
since DateTime implements IComparable interface, you can do:
DateTime[] dt...;
Array.Sort(dt);
If it did not implement IComparable (or you want a different order), you would have
to provide a Comparer object as is:
public class DTComparer : IComparer {
public int Compare(object odt1, object odt2) {
DateTime dt1=(DateTime)odt1;
DateTime dt2=(DateTime)odt2;
long diff=dt1.Ticks-dt2.Ticks;
if (diff<0) return -1;
if (diff>0) return 1;
return 0;
}
}
public void demo() {
DateTime[] dt=new DateTime[]{
DateTime.Now.AddDays(1),
DateTime.Now.AddMinutes(1),
DateTime.Now.AddHours(1)
};
log(dt);
Array.Sort(dt, new DTComparer());
log(dt);
}
public void log(DateTime[] dta) {
log("DateTime[]:");
foreach (DateTime dt in dta) log(" "+dt.ToString());
}

MBursill wrote: BindingList<iimage> = images; // casting error
Why am I getting a casting error? If I understand the rules of polymorphisms correctly, so long as my Image class implements IImage, I can store any Image as an IImage without needing to explicitly cast.
See, as per polymorphisms you asign a object of the drived class to a base class. But in the above case the "BindingList<iimage>" is not a base class to the "BindingList", hence you are not able to assign them. Its actually the items they contains have relation of base class - drive class.
